分布式网络负载均衡

产品文档

分布式网络负载均衡

产品概述

分布式网络负载均衡(Distributed Network Load Balancer,简称DNLB)是一款四层分布式负载均衡产品,可将用户的无状态业务请求按照一定策略自主分发给多台后端服务器,从而调整资源利用情况,消除由于单台后端服务器故障对系统的影响,提高系统可用性、扩展系统服务能力。

分布式网络负载均衡是基于京东云SDN技术的轻量级负载均衡,无负载均衡实体存在,提供软件定义的全可用区分布式负载均衡服务,旨在为您提供超高性能且长期免费的四层负载均衡服务,主要面向高性能、大并发、低延时、无状态的业务分发场景。

DNLB分布式部署架构

DNLB具备以下功能和特点:

  • 超高性能:DNLB采用全可用区分布式部署架构,无负载均衡实体存在,不存在由于负载均衡资源性能达到上限而限制转发的情况,转发性能无瓶颈。
  • 高可用:DNLB采用全可用区分布式部署,可实现可用区内及跨可用区的负载均衡高可用。
  • 长期免费:采取长期免费策略,使您享受最好性能体验的同时无需考虑负载均衡的成本。
  • 与会话保持解耦,提供无状态服务:将负载均衡服务与会话保持解耦,实现更高性能、更灵活的部署。
  • 自动弹性伸缩:绑定的后端服务器可根据业务负载情况,自动平滑弹性伸缩,保证业务不中断,同时免除用户业务规划与手动升级的繁琐。
  • 丰富的后端服务器类型:支持云主机和容器作为后端服务实例,为用户业务部署提供更多选择。
  • 源IP地址透传:用户源IP地址可直接透传到后端服务器,无需用户做其他操作,便于后端服务器获取或统计源端真实IP信息。

应用负载均衡&网络负载均衡&分布式网络负载均衡对比

比较项 应用负载均衡 网络负载均衡 分布式网络负载均衡
性能 百万并发连接、每秒万级新建连接 上亿级并发连接、每秒百万级新建连接 转发性能无瓶颈
服务协议层 四层/七层 四层(有状态) 四层(无状态)
协议类型 HTTP、HTTPS、TLS和TCP TCP TCP
基于域名和URL路径转发 —— ——
WebSocket支持 —— ——
后端服务实例弹性伸缩
多可用区高可用部署
调度算法 加权轮询、加权最小连接数和加权源IP 加权轮询、加权最小连接数和加权源IP 加权源IP和加权五元组
SSL卸载与证书管理 —— ——
空闲连接超时 ——
源IP保留 基于HTTP头的X-forward-for机制透传 三层报文源IP透传 三层报文源IP透传
会话保持 基于Cookie的会话保持 TCP连接的会话保持 ——
连接耗尽超时 只支持连接耗尽,不支持配置超时时间 ——
后端服务实例类型 云主机/原生容器/高可用组 云主机/原生容器/高可用组 云主机/原生容器/高可用组
健康检查
内外网负载均衡切换
删除保护
计费标准 费率相对高(暂时免费) 费率相对低(暂时免费) 免费

常用操作

更新时间:2019-09-16 20:12:05